Output 85ea957299bedea658c941e7868a3812f19556a2175ead841dd873862c16ec15:2

value
187153542
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a243cc8d3df00558306588c7f36bb697cabd2f6 OP_EQUALVERIFY OP_CHECKSIG
address
LRyygEHcZzBeF62wjTyQHgMPFLym4oj4Ki
transaction
85ea957299bedea658c941e7868a3812f19556a2175ead841dd873862c16ec15
spent
true